Even though it does not seem appropriate to have snow showers in April, Fashionista/os can make the best of the situation by sporting their best winter gear one more time.

This Fashionista broke her boots back out for the cold temperatures and also embraced one of the most popular recent trends: the loose shirt. Gone are the days of Britney Spears belly shirts and tight tank tops. This year, the bigger the shirt is, the better. This style allows Fashionistas to embrace their true and natural beauty by being conservative and fashionable. Loose shirts look great with Ieggings or jeans and can be dressed up or remain casual. I love the floral stitching design on this Fashionista’s loose shirt, as it adds subtle detail to a simple look. Her shirt is complemented by brown leather boots and neutral toned accessories. I especially love her tortoise shell watch.

Hint: Loose shirts like this Fashionista’s also look stylish when worn slightly off-the-shoulder!

Something about this Fashionista’s seafoam green tote, her lightweight bubble-sleeved jacket, her subtlety-studded top…something about her distressed jeans, her silver bangles and embellished flats…something about all of this makes her so understatedly cool. Maybe it’s the loose fit of everything or the color combinations of the green, the brown and the light washed denim. Or maybe it’s her awesome glasses! One thing for certain is that this Fashionista has put together a great spring look that’s uniquely hers.

The look is relaxed; her jeans are relaxed, her hair is relaxed. I feel relaxed just looking at her, but in an inspired, ‘let’s go shopping’ kind of way. I can’t exactly define her style the way I could categorize a preppy or rocker look. Her style has no agenda – it simply is. I love when an outfit looks thrown together rather than pieced together. Calculation is boring.

Budgets are usually tight which means you can’t change or update your wardrobe to the extent that you’d like. But you might surprise yourself by pairing worn-to-death items with other things in your wardrobe that you wouldn’t normally wear them with. Your attempt at a reinvented outfit might fail, but luckily it’ll be a mistake that won’t cost you anything. Literally. Summer is on its way so let loose, and don’t forget to experiment.

Hint: You don’t need to save metallic bangles for a night out or a more formal occasion. If you wake up in the morning feeling like you want to wear an armful of gold or silver – go for it.
